We come across various angles in our everyday life, such as the hands of a clock, a slice of pizza, and an arrowhead showing direction, to name a few. To structure an angle, we need to know what a ray isin math. Rays help us form different angles depending on how we arrange them. Today, we shall find out what … See more The definition of ray in math is that it is a part of a line that has a fixed starting point but no endpoint. It can extend infinitely in one direction. Since a … See more On its way to infinity, a ray may pass through more than one point. A ray is named using its initial point and any other point through which it … See more In geometry, when two rays share a common endpoint, they form an angle. Here, in the below figure, each of the angles is made up of two rays. The vertex of the angles is the starting point of the rays.
